How Does SWIFT Work?
SWIFT delivers a precise dose of microwave energy directly into the verruca.
Rather than destroying the surrounding skin, the treatment stimulates your immune system to recognise and attack the HPV virus causing the infection.
This means treatment continues working between appointments as your body's immune response develops.

What Happens During Your Appointment?
Assessment
We'll examine your verruca, discuss previous treatments and explain the options available before recommending the most appropriate treatment plan.
Treatment
A handheld device delivers a short burst of microwave energy directly into the verruca.
The treatment itself takes only a few seconds.
Most patients describe the sensation as uncomfortable rather than painful, and it settles quickly afterwards.
Aftercare
One of the biggest advantages of SWIFT is that there are:
- No dressings
- No wounds
- No daily home treatments
- No restrictions on showering or swimming
- No downtime
You can return to normal activities immediately after your appointment.
Follow-up
Most patients require a course of treatment, with appointments usually spaced around four weeks apart.
Because SWIFT works by stimulating the immune system, improvement often continues between treatments and even after your final appointment.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is SWIFT?
SWIFT is an advanced microwave treatment that stimulates your body's immune response to fight the HPV virus that causes verrucae.
Does SWIFT burn or freeze the verruca?
No. Unlike traditional treatments, SWIFT does not burn, freeze or cut away the verruca. Instead, it works by stimulating your immune system.
Can I swim after treatment?
Yes. No dressings are required, so you can continue swimming and your normal daily activities immediately.
Is SWIFT suitable for children?
Yes. SWIFT is suitable for many children and teenagers and is particularly popular because there are no dressings or daily home treatments.
How many treatments will I need?
Most patients require a course of up to four treatments, although this varies depending on the size, age and location of the verruca.
What if I've had my verruca for years?
Many longstanding verrucae respond well to SWIFT, even when previous treatments have been unsuccessful.
Is there any downtime?
No. You can return to work, school, sport and normal activities immediately after treatment.
Does SWIFT treat hand verrucae?
Yes. SWIFT can be used to treat verrucae on both the hands and feet.
